To check as I don't know when you stopped playing on steam, many dlcs effectively don't exist anymore.
Curse of Osiris and warmind are sunset and don't exist in the game, shadow keep and beyond light are now f2p included and don't require dlc.
Saying that, if you owned: forsaken, beyond light or shadow keep prior to them changing the content; check that you don't have the "packs" as the updated dlcs
On the off chance, click the free download for destiny 2 (you can cancel the download immediately); when it's in your library again, go to properties and click the dlc tab.
If you owned any of the post forsaken dlcs see if you have the new dlc "packs". If you don't, but you have old purchase receipts / emails for it. Recontact steam support for the destiny 2 version that's now in your library.
